Clinical Research Of Unplanned Readmission Within 30 Days After Discharging From Open Cardiac Surgery

Objective: The aim of this study was to understand the incidence of unplanned readmissions and its influencing factors within 30 days after discharging from open cardiac surgery.Methods: The research is a retrospective analysis.The clinical data of 1169 patients with heart disease who underwent open cardiac surgery in Affiliated Hospital of Guilin Medical College between January 1,2013 and February 28,2018 was collected.The aim was to be analyzed the incidence of unplanned readmission within 30 days after discharging from open cardiac surgery,and the risk factors for unplanned readmission.Results: 44 of the 1169 patients with open cardiac surgery had unplanned readmission within 30 days after discharging(the incidence rate was 3.76%).They are 24 patients of male and 20 patients of female in the 44 patients who had unplanned readmission.The most common causes of unplanned readmission are heart dysfunction,postoperative infection and arrhythmia.Statistical analysis used SPSS 20 software.The results indicate that the important factors affecting unplanned readmission within 30 days after discharging from open cardiac surgery,that is the congenital heart disease patient’s Pulmonary artery contraction pressure and atrial fibrillation,preoperative Classification of NYHA heart function(NYHA),postoperative hospital stay times,postoperative intensive care times,diabetic and the number of red blood cells used after surgery.The factors unrelated to unplanned readmissions included patient’s age,patient’s gender,patient’s Body Mass Index(BMI),operative time,Cardiopulmonary bypass(CPB)times,Ejection fraction(EF)and number of fresh frozen plasma after surgery.Conclusions: The results of this study suggest that the important factors affecting unplanned readmissions within 30 days after discharging from open cardiac surgery are the congenital heart disease patient’s Pulmonary artery contraction pressure and atrial fibrillation,preoperative Classification of NYHA heart function(NYHA),postoperative hospital stay times,postoperative intensive care times,diabetic and the number of red blood cells used after surgery.If we want to reduce the incidence rate of unplanned readmission within 30 days after cardiac surgery that we should do something,such as actively improve cardiac function,reduce intraoperative bleeding,reduce postoperative complications,and shorten postoperative intensive care times and postoperative hospital stay times,and measure to control blood glucose.
